Package com.verisign.epp.framework
Interface EPPAssembler
-
- All Known Implementing Classes:
EPPSerialAssembler,EPPXMLAssembler
public interface EPPAssemblerTheEPPAssemblerinterface defines an interface for serializingEPPEventobjects andEPPEventResponseobjects. Implementing classes should define the format of the input and output streams.- See Also:
EPPXMLAssembler,EPPEventResponse,EPPEvent,EPPAssemblerException
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description EPPEventtoEvent(java.io.InputStream aInputStream, java.lang.Object aData)Takes anInputStreamand creates aEPPEventvoidtoStream(EPPEventResponse aResponse, java.io.OutputStream aOutputStream, java.lang.Object aData)Takes anEPPEventResponseand serializes it to anOutputStream
-
-
-
Method Detail
-
toStream
void toStream(EPPEventResponse aResponse, java.io.OutputStream aOutputStream, java.lang.Object aData) throws EPPAssemblerException
Takes anEPPEventResponseand serializes it to anOutputStream- Parameters:
aResponse- The response that will be serializedaOutputStream- The OutputStream that the response will be serialized to.aData- Optional Client DataObject- Throws:
EPPAssemblerException- Error serializing theEPPEventResponse
-
toEvent
EPPEvent toEvent(java.io.InputStream aInputStream, java.lang.Object aData) throws EPPAssemblerException
Takes anInputStreamand creates aEPPEvent- Parameters:
aInputStream- The InputStream to read data from.aData- Optional Client DataObject- Returns:
- EPPEvent The
EPPEventthat is created from the InputStream - Throws:
EPPAssemblerException- Error creating theEPPEvent
-
-